Mergui, Tanintharyi vs San J. Matas Climate & Distance Between

Dominican Republic flag
  • The distance between Mergui, Tanintharyi, Myanmar and San J. Matas, Dominican Republic is approximately 16,304 km or 10,131 mi.
  • To reach Mergui, Tanintharyi in this distance one would set out from San J. Matas bearing 18.9° or NNE and follow the great circles arc to approach Mergui, Tanintharyi bearing 161.8° or SSE .
  • Both have a tropical monsoonal climate (Am).
  • Mergui, Tanintharyi is in or near the subtropical wet forest biome whereas San J. Matas is in or near the subtropical moist forest biome.
  • The mean temperature is 2.5 °C (4.5°F) warmer.
  • Average monthly temperatures vary by 1.9 °C (3.4°F) less in Mergui, Tanintharyi. The continentality subtype is truly hyperoceanic for both.
  • Total annual precipitation averages 2895.4 mm (114 in) more which is equivalent to 2895.4 l/m² (71.06 US gal/ft²) or 28,954,000 l/ha (3,095,375 US gal/ac) more. About 3 1/3 as much.
  • The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 3.3° higher in Mergui, Tanintharyi than in San J. Matas.
